Transaction 84d615628f7d1ba5400001bb381c545cb5474358c1775ea51836bd0fad572795
1 Input
1 Output
-
84d615628f7d1ba5400001bb381c545cb5474358c1775ea51836bd0fad572795:0
- value
- 281743
- script pubkey
- OP_0 OP_PUSHBYTES_20 3f9ba4a1728064ef1f307818cd1c7e7337c2957a
- address
- bc1q87d6fgtjspjw78es0qvv68r7wvmu99t63uhtkd